Environmental Specialist – GIS Analyst

Position: Environmental Specialist – GIS Analyst Locations: Remote Employee Minimum Qualifications: B.S. in biology, environmental science or other science discipline and GIS certification. 2-5 years of relevant experience. Position: Dynamic Environmental Associates, Inc. is a multi-disciplined, environmental consulting firm dedicated to providing our clients with complete solutions to their environmental concerns. DEA staff is comprised of professionals who are well respected in their areas of expertise. As a result of our unique structure, our staff work together as peers, not as leaders and followers. In order to maintain this structure, each individual in the firm has to be dedicated to meeting the needs of our clients as well as achieving success for the firm. We are seeking a responsible and exceptional individual to join our team of professionals. Occasional travel in and out of state may be required. The position will have the potential for advancement based on technical competence, dedication, management abilities and achieving established goals. The successful candidate will work primarily on Environmental Review and Regulatory Compliance projects related to telecommunications, fiber and broadband deployment projects. The position requires a proven track record of technical competence, project management, telecommunications/utility related investigations, as well as achieving performance, capability, and workload goals. Candidates must be proficient in computer skills and have a strong knowledge of Microsoft software. Excellent technical writing abilities are essential. Candidate Metrics:

  • Familiarity with NEPA and compliance requirements of various federal agencies.
  • Experience in wetland delineations and permitting.
  • Experience in performing biological and species assessments.
  • Excel Expert Level Proficiency.
  • ESRI Systems Experience (ArcGIS Pro, ArcGIS Online, ArcGIS Experience Builder, ArcGIS Dashboards).
  • GIS experience with linear utility projects.
  • Effective time management skills.
  • Ability to communicate effectively.
  • Technical writing abilities.
  • Experience with telecommunication sites and/or utility projects.
  • Project Management, Client Management, and People Management abilities and experience.
  • Leadership abilities. Proven record of positive and professional personality with the ability to interact with individuals with a variety of backgrounds and skill sets.
  • Environmental Science degree or similar.
  • Ability to travel independently in and out of state.
  • Proven track record of dedication and commitment to excellence.
